# iOS Assets 详解与实践
在开发iOS应用时,如何有效地管理和使用资源(如图片、音效、数据文件等)是一个重要的环节。本文将带您深入了解iOS中的资源管理,尤其是如何使用Assets Catalog进行资源的组织和管理。同时,我们还将伴随代码示例,帮助您在实际开发中应用这些概念。
## 什么是Assets Catalog?
在Xcode中,Assets Catalog是一种组织和管
--昨天别人问我们机器的IOPS是多少,说句真心话,我很少了解我们的机器到底能支持多大的IOPS。我自己也没有测试软件测试过。--今天恶补一把:IOPS (Input/Output Operations Per Second),即每秒进行读写(I/O)操作的次数,多用于数据库等场合,衡量随机访问的性能。--我记得以前学习了解存储的时候,15000转的磁盘,厂家讲过IOPS大约是200.也不知道如何
# iOS Assets AppIcon 科普文章
在iOS应用开发中,AppIcon是应用的门面,它不仅代表了应用的品牌形象,也是用户识别应用的第一印象。本文将介绍iOS Assets中的AppIcon,以及如何在Xcode中创建和使用AppIcon。
## 什么是AppIcon?
AppIcon是iOS应用的图标,它通常显示在设备的主屏幕上。AppIcon的设计需要简洁明了,能够快速传达
原创
2024-07-17 09:32:39
99阅读
iOS Assets 文件释放的描述
在 iOS 开发中,资源管理尤为重要。而iOS Assets文件的释放问题,常常导致应用性能下降,内存使用不当等一系列后续问题,这对用户体验有很大影响。本文将详细阐述如何解决“iOS Assets 文件释放”问题,涵盖背景定位、参数解析、调试步骤、性能调优、最佳实践和生态扩展等方面。
### 背景定位
在iOS应用中,Assets文件的管理对于应用启动速
# Android Assets ZIP 文件解析指南
在Android开发中,解析ZIP文件是一项常见的任务,尤其是在需要从assets目录中读取数据的情况下。本文将详细介绍如何解析Android assets中的ZIP文件,为刚入行的小白提供清晰的流程和代码示例。
## 流程图
下面是解析ZIP文件的整体流程:
| 步骤 | 描述
原创
2024-08-07 12:31:41
149阅读
# iOS 加载 Assets 资源的步骤及实现
在 iOS 开发过程中,有时候需要加载外部资源(如图片、音频、视频等)。当你发现无法加载这些资源时,不用担心,本篇文章将帮助你一步一步理解并实现这个过程。
## 整体流程
在实现加载 Assets 资源的过程中,我们可以将其分为以下几个步骤:
| 步骤 | 描述 |
|------|-
# iOS Assets 无用资源扫描指南
在iOS应用开发过程中,管理和优化项目资源显得尤为重要。随着项目的不断迭代和更新,许多不再使用的资源可能会留在项目中,这不仅浪费了存储空间,还可能对应用性能产生负面影响。因此,定期扫描无用资源至关重要。本篇文章将介绍如何扫描iOS项目中的无用资产,并包含相关的代码示例。
## 一、为什么要扫描无用资源?
1. **提升性能**:去除多余文件可以减小
iOS Assets 能自己释放吗?这是一个常见的讨论话题,尤其是在开发者中,他们关心这个问题对应用程序性能和内存管理的影响。随着iOS设备的广泛应用,开发者需要有效管理内存以优化用户体验。本文将记录这一问题的背景、演进历程、架构设计、性能攻坚、复盘总结以及扩展应用。
### 背景定位
在iOS应用开发中,图片、音频和视频等资产文件的管理至关重要。开发者希望在保持应用性能的同时,动态加载和释放
# 项目方案:iOS Assets中的图片取用方法
## 背景
在iOS开发中,合理地管理和使用Assets(资源文件)对于应用的性能和用户体验至关重要。Assets主要包括图片、图标、颜色等资源,尤其是图片资源,因为它们直接影响到UI布局和最终产品的视觉效果。在本方案中,我们将详细探讨如何有效地取用iOS Assets中的图片资源,并提供具体的代码示例。
## 项目目标
1. 理解和掌握
在iOS开发中,使用Bundle与Assets联合处理资源是一个常见的需求。Bundle 是一个包裹文件的容器,其中可以包含多种资源,如图像、音频、视频和其他文件。而Assets则是特定的资源集合,用于简化资源管理和使用。在进行iOS项目时,有效地整合这两种资源对于提高性能和资源管理的效率至关重要。以下将详细探讨iOS Bundle与Assets联合使用的问题以及相应的解决方案。
```merm
大家都知道手机用久了,空间不足是常事,但是有很多人都说没存什么东西,内存怎么就没了呢?其实在我们运行手机的时候就会产生很多缓存垃圾,浏览网页的时候还会有很多不认识的图片自动保存在手机里面。 当然,这些东西我们直接在手机上是看不到的,这些缓存垃圾会存放在手机的文件夹里,但是这些文件夹都是英文,我们该怎样清理呢?别着急,下面我们就来看看哪些文件夹是可以删除的。 一、Backup
转载
2023-11-08 21:58:13
354阅读
今天是我第一天写博客,可能有些地方我理解的不太好,写的不太清,请各位见谅,有哪些问题,请大神们指教 iOS设计模式之Target-Action主要是为了降低代码的耦合性。顾名思义 Target-Action模式就是指 目标-动作模式,它贯穿于iOS开发始终。提到Target-Action,先说2个词
转载
2023-12-01 22:16:25
43阅读
第2部分:从CSV / VCF将联系人导入iPhone在上一个方法中,您学习了如何从SIM卡将联系人导入iPhone,但这并不是您想要导入联系人的唯一情况。人们经常搜索如何将联系人从iPad转移到iPhone,iPhone转移到其他iPhone,从iPhone转移到Mac或反之亦然。从iPhone / iPad / Mac导入联系人,可以通过将联系人备份为CSV / VCF文件轻松完成。如果你不使
转载
2023-11-26 20:17:18
4阅读
iOS7初体验(3)——图像资源Images Assets分类:iOS开发2013-06-18 16:0217583人阅读评论(.
转载
2022-07-26 20:25:56
421阅读
Android Studio中有一个叫 Image Asset Studio 的工具,它可以帮我们把自定义图像、系统图标素材、文本字符串自动生成适配系统的应用图标。相应分辨率都会生成一组对应的图标,存放在 res 文件夹下的相关子文件夹中(例如 mipmap-hdpi/ 或 drawable/)。在运行时,系统会根据运行应用所在设备的屏幕密度来使用相应的资源。一. Image Asset Stud
转载
2023-12-11 13:19:50
235阅读
一、 https://blog.wxhbts.com/assets.html
转载
2019-08-08 21:40:00
387阅读
2评论
Android插件化最经换了工作,公司的项目比较庞大,很多地方都运用了插件化,插件化说简单就是把部分功能进行打包成专门的apk、dex等文件,当宿主app需要用到此功能的时候才去加载插件;插件不仅可以实现一些功能的热插拔;以及不需要去安装app,只是在使用到的情况下再去下载,这样就减小宿主的apk的体积;还可以去通过更新插件来完成功能的更新。插件化技术已经比较成熟了,很多大公司的产品也都
转载
2024-09-30 12:49:56
103阅读
我们知道assets/和res/文件夹用于存放可在应用程序中的使用文件。assets/用于存储各种应用程序中需要的文件(例如配置文件或音频文件等),这些文件会打包在Android应用程序中。res/包含应用程序所需的各种资源文件,如icons、用于国际化的字符串文件和用于界面布局的XML文件。它们同样打包于应用文件中。在这里我们不使用res/文件夹,因为它对我们构造文件集存在限制。而assets/目录才是我们存放的地方,无论如何层次结构的文件夹都可以。Assets/文件夹中的文件通过一个AssetManager类显示出来,我们可以在应用程序中引用该管理器,如下所示:AssetManager a
转载
2013-11-07 11:23:00
103阅读
2评论
Android混淆及多渠道打包总结
首先说说混淆我们现在一般都用的as,很方便,直接在build.gradle里边设置即可- //混淆开关
minifyEnabled false
-//Zipalign优化
zipAlignEnabled true
- // 移除无用的resource文件
shrinkResources tr
转载
2023-08-08 15:06:41
432阅读
Assets工具类1. Assets简介Android 中资源分为两种:一种是res下可编译的资源文件, 这种资源文件系统会在R.java里面自动生成该资源文件的ID,访问也很简单,只需要调用R.XXX.id即可第二种就是放在assets文件夹下面的原生资源文件,放在这个文件夹下面的文件不会被R文件编译,所以不能像第一种那样直接使用.Android提供了一个工具类,方便我们操作获取assets文件
转载
2023-07-11 23:22:23
261阅读